Transaction 23c0a85e31ed4fd7af3fcaeffb70437556930aa004da6ecfcb135ea5f2827cc2

1 Input
2 Outputs
  • 23c0a85e31ed4fd7af3fcaeffb70437556930aa004da6ecfcb135ea5f2827cc2:0
  • value  1756334
    address  36aF7kZktggtbGoNymPkHp56sqF4259BCA
  • 23c0a85e31ed4fd7af3fcaeffb70437556930aa004da6ecfcb135ea5f2827cc2:1
  • value  98238656
    address  399JnCkrg86o39S2pcPQNQKKiaWuHXhxLV